Ricards Lodge High School is a Maintained school (Community school). The school consists of girls aged between 11 and 19 and has a capacity of 1200. The school was last rated as Outstanding by Ofsted on 08 Nov 2017.

This school has strong academic results. It is in the top 20% of Secondary schools in England based on Key Stage 4 GCSE performance and ranking according to the Attainment 8 score (how well pupils of the school have performed in up to 8 qualifications). It is also in the top 30% of Secondary schools in England based on Key Stage 5 (A-Level and equivalent) performance and ranking according to the Average Point Score (how well pupils of the school have performed in their Academic qualifications).
